Why Patio Dining Tables Round Is Necessary
I have found that round patio dining tables are necessary because they make outdoor gatherings feel more connected and comfortable. When I sit at a round table, everyone can see each other easily, which makes conversation flow better and creates a more inviting atmosphere. There is no “head” of the table, so it feels more equal and relaxed for family meals or time with friends.
My experience has also shown me that round patio dining tables are safer and easier to move around, especially in smaller outdoor spaces. Without sharp corners, they reduce the chance of bumps and make it simpler for people to walk around them. I also like that they fit nicely on patios of different sizes and help the space feel balanced and open.
Another reason I prefer round patio dining tables is that they work well for both casual and special occasions. I can use them for morning coffee, outdoor dinners, or weekend get-togethers, and they always feel practical and stylish. For me, the round shape is not just a design choice—it is a simple way to make outdoor dining more enjoyable.
My Buying Guides on Patio Dining Tables Round
Why I Prefer Round Patio Dining Tables
When I shop for patio furniture, I often lean toward round dining tables because they feel more social and inviting. In my experience, a round table makes conversation easier since everyone can see each other. I also like that there are no sharp corners, which makes the space feel softer and safer, especially if I have kids or guests moving around.
What I Look for in Size and Seating
The first thing I check is how many people I want to seat regularly. I always measure my patio before buying because I want enough room to pull out chairs and walk around the table comfortably. For smaller spaces, I usually find that a compact round table works best. For larger patios, I look for a bigger diameter so the table doesn’t feel cramped.
Material Matters to Me
I pay close attention to the table material because it affects both durability and maintenance. In my experience:
- Metal tables feel sturdy and often handle weather well.
- Wood tables give a warm, natural look, but I know they usually need more care.
- Glass-top tables look elegant, though I prefer them only if I’m okay with regular cleaning.
- Wicker or resin tables can be a good balance of style and outdoor durability.
I choose based on how much maintenance I’m willing to do and how exposed the table will be to sun, rain, or humidity.
Weather Resistance Is Important
Since patio furniture lives outdoors, I always check whether the table can handle the weather in my area. I look for finishes that resist rust, fading, and moisture. If I live somewhere with strong sun or frequent rain, I prefer materials that are made specifically for outdoor use. I also think about whether I’ll need a cover or storage space during bad weather.
Style and Design I Usually Consider
I want my patio table to match the overall look of my outdoor space. Some round tables feel modern and clean, while others look rustic or classic. I usually choose a style that blends with my chairs, flooring, and garden décor. I also like tables with pedestal bases because they often give more legroom and a neat appearance.
Stability and Build Quality
One thing I never ignore is stability. A patio dining table should feel solid, not wobbly. I check the base, frame, and tabletop connection to make sure the table feels well built. If I can, I look at weight as well—heavier tables often stay in place better, especially in windy areas.
Maintenance I’m Comfortable With
I always ask myself how much upkeep I’m willing to handle. Some tables only need a quick wipe-down, while others need sealing, polishing, or rust prevention. I prefer a table that fits my lifestyle. If I want low maintenance, I usually go for materials that are easy to clean and don’t require much seasonal care.
My Budget Considerations
I set a budget before I start shopping because patio tables can vary a lot in price. I try to balance cost with quality, since a cheaper table may not last as long outdoors. In my experience, it’s worth spending a little more if the table offers better durability, weather resistance, and comfort.
Final Thoughts from My Experience
When I choose a round patio dining table, I focus on comfort, size, durability, and style. I’ve found that the best table is the one that fits my space and my routine, not just the one that looks good online. If I take my time and compare materials, seating needs, and weather resistance, I usually end up with a table I enjoy using for years.
